Introduction: Thyroid Test and Medication Interactions

A thyroid test is a vital tool in diagnosing and monitoring thyroid function. These tests measure the levels of thyroid hormones (T3 and T4) and thyroid-stimulating hormone (TSH) in your blood. However, certain medications can interact with these hormones or affect test results, leading to potential misdiagnosis or misinterpretation of thyroid health. Enhancing Test Accuracy: Tips for Patients

To ensure the most accurate thyroid test results, consider these strategies:

  1. Inform Your Doctor: Always disclose any medications you're taking, including over-the-counter drugs and supplements, to your healthcare provider before a thyroid test.

  2. Consistency is Key: Maintain consistent timing between medication intake and test administration to minimize variability in results.

  3. Avoid Unnecessary Drugs: Discuss potential side effects with your doctor and explore alternative options if you're concerned about medication interactions with your thyroid.

  4. Regular Monitoring: If you have a thyroid condition and are taking medications, schedule regular follow-ups and thyroid function tests as recommended by your healthcare provider.
